Authentic Mexican Food in Mesquite, TX – La Torteria specializes in tortas, tacos, tostadas, sopes and more. Enjoy delicious, freshly made Mexican favorites in a casual, family-friendly setting. Located in Mesquite, TX, La Torteria offers a taste of Mexico right in your neighborhood.
